How to prevent leakage of industrial coating supplies?

The specific measures to prevent industrial paint leakage include the following aspects:
Safe storage: Choosing appropriate storage containers and areas is the first step in preventing leaks. Containers should meet the characteristics of chemicals and have good sealing. The storage area should be equipped with anti-corrosion materials, maintain good ventilation, and be away from sources of fire.
Regular inspection and maintenance: Damage to equipment and pipelines is one of the main causes of leaks. Regularly inspect the integrity of equipment and pipelines, promptly repair or replace problematic components, and ensure their normal operation.
Sealed operation: During the production process, containers and equipment are sealed to prevent the leakage of hazardous materials. Sealed operation can keep indoor air fresh during the production process, avoid unnecessary chemical reactions, and minimize personnel injuries to the greatest extent possible.
Personal protective equipment: Provide appropriate personal protective equipment for staff, such as safety goggles, respirators, protective gloves, protective clothing, etc., to reduce exposure risks.
Leak proof equipment: Place leak proof equipment such as leak proof trays, leak proof pads, etc. in the operating area to quickly capture and handle the leaked material in case of a leak.
Ventilation system: Install sufficient ventilation equipment where necessary to ensure indoor air circulation and prevent the accumulation of chemical vapors.
Emergency equipment: Prepare emergency equipment in the workplace, such as eye wash stations, emergency showers, etc., to provide timely first aid in emergency situations.
Employee training: Provide comprehensive training to employees to enhance their safety awareness and coping skills. The training content should include the classification, handling, and safety operation procedures of hazardous materials.
